What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Full Time Registered Dental Assistant (RDA), and why are they important?

To thrive as a Full Time Registered Dental Assistant, you need a solid background in dental procedures, infection control, and patient care, usually supported by completion of an accredited dental assisting program and current RDA certification. Familiarity with dental software, digital x-rays, and sterilization equipment is typically required. Strong communication, attention to detail, and the ability to work efficiently in a team setting are valuable soft skills. These competencies ensure safe, effective dental care and a positive patient experience in a busy dental practice.

What are some common challenges faced by a Full Time Registered Dental Assistant (RDA) in a busy dental practice?

As a Full Time RDA, you may often encounter challenges such as managing a fast-paced schedule, assisting multiple dentists, and balancing administrative duties with patient care. It’s common to handle overlapping appointments and unexpected changes, which requires strong organizational skills and adaptability. Effective communication with both the dental team and patients is crucial for maintaining workflow and ensuring a positive experience for everyone involved. Additionally, staying current with infection control protocols and new dental technologies is essential for success in this role.

What are Full Time RDAs?

Full Time RDAs are Registered Dental Assistants who work full-time hours, typically 35-40 hours per week, in dental offices or clinics. They assist dentists during procedures, take x-rays, prepare patients, sterilize instruments, and manage patient records. As licensed professionals, RDAs are essential members of the dental care team, ensuring efficient and safe dental practices. Full-time employment may offer benefits such as health insurance, paid time off, and opportunities for professional growth.
